优艾设计网

wordpress jquery导航?

优艾设计网 https://www.uibq.com 2025-06-16 11:57 出处:网络 作者:搭讪大师
最佳答案jQuery 是一个流行的 JavaScript 库,用于简化网页开发中的各种任务,包括 DOM 操作、事件处理、动画效果等。在 WordPress 中,我们经常会用到 jQuery 来为网站添加各种交互功能,比如导航菜单。在本文中,我

最佳答案

jQuery 是一个流行的 JavaScript 库,用于简化网页开发中的各种任务,包括 DOM 操作、事件处理、动画效果等。在 WordPress 中,我们经常会用到 jQuery 来为网站添加各种交互功能,比如导航菜单。在本文中,我们将介绍如何使用 jQuery 来创建一个响应式导航菜单。

wordpress jquery导航?

我们需要在 WordPress 的主题文件中引入 jQuery 库。通常情况下,WordPress 会自动加载 jQuery,因此我们只需要确保在主题的头部文件中没有重复引入 jQuery。我们可以在主题的 functions.php 文件中添加以下代码来确保正确加载 jQuery:

```php

function load_custom_wp_scripts() {

wp_deregister_script('jquery');

wp_register_script('jquery', 'https://ajax.googleapis.com/ajax/libs/jquery/3.5.1/jquery.min.js', array(), null, true);

wp_enqueue_script('jquery');

}

add_action('wp_enqueue_scripts', 'load_custom_wp_scripts');

接下来,我们可以开始创建响应式导航菜单。我们需要在 WordPress 的菜单设置中创建一个自定义菜单,并为其添加所需的菜单项。然后,在主题的 HTML 文件中,我们可以添加一个空的导航菜单容器,如下所示:

然后,我们使用 jQuery 来编写代码,使得菜单可以在小屏幕上以响应式的方式显示。以下是一个简单的 jQuery 代码示例:

```javascript

jQuery(document).ready(function($) {

$('.toggle-menu').click(function() {

$(this).siblings('.menu').slideToggle('slow');

});

});

在上面的代码中,我们监听了一个类为 ".toggle-menu" 的元素的点击事件,当点击这个元素时,会展开或收起下一个兄弟元素中的菜单项。我们可以通过 CSS 样式来控制菜单在小屏幕上的显示方式,以确保用户可以正常浏览菜单项。

通过以上步骤,我们就可以在 WordPress 网站中使用 jQuery 创建一个响应式导航菜单了。当用户在小屏幕设备上访问网站时,他们将能够轻松浏览和导航网站的各个页面。希望这篇文章能帮助你更好地理解如何使用 jQuery 来优化 WordPress 网站的导航菜单。

其他答案

jQuery 是一个流行的 JavaScript 库,用于简化处理网站的交互和动态效果。在 WordPress 中使用 jQuery 来创建导航菜单通常是一个常见的需求。通过 jQuery,您可以轻松地实现动态的导航效果,使您的网站看起来更具吸引力并提升用户体验。本(本文来源:WWW.kengnIao.cOM)文将介绍如何在 WordPress 中使用 jQuery 来创建一个动态的导航菜单。

您需要确保您的 WordPress 主题加载了 jQuery 库。大多数 WordPress 主题都会默认加载 jQuery,但如果您的主题没有加载 jQuery,您可以在主题的 functions.php 文件中添加以下代码来手动加载:

```php

function load_jquery() {

wp_enqueue_script('jquery');

}

add_action('wp_enqueue_scripts', 'load_jquery');

一旦确保了 jQuery 的加载,接下来您可以开始创建您的动态导航菜单。要使用 jQuery 创建动态效果,首先需要了解 HTML 结构和 CSS 样式,以便定位和操作导航菜单。通常,一个简单的导航菜单可以由一个 `<ul>` 列表和若干个 `<li>` 元素组成。您可以根据自己的需要来设计导航菜单的 HTML 结构和样式。

接着,您可以使用 jQuery 来添加交互效果,例如鼠标悬停时显示子菜单、点击展开/收起导航菜单等。以下是一个简单的示例代码,演示如何使用 jQuery 来实现鼠标悬停时显示子菜单的效果:

```javascript

jQuery(document).ready(function($) {

$('.parent').hover(function() {

$(this).children('ul').slideDown();

}, function() {

$(this).children('ul').stop(true, true).slideUp();

});

});

在这个示例中,我们使用了 `.hover()` 方法来监测鼠标悬停事件。当鼠标悬停在带有 `parent` 类的菜单项上时,子菜单(使用 `<ul>` 标签表示)会显示出来。当鼠标移出时,子菜单会收起。您可以根据自己的需求来修改代码和样式,实现不同的动态效果。

将包含 jQuery 代码的函数添加到您的 WordPress 主题中,通常可以放在主题的 functions.php 文件中。确保在添加代码前备份您的主题文件,以防出现意外情况。

通过以上步骤,您可以轻松地在 WordPress 中使用 jQuery 创建动态导航菜单。记得测试您的网站以确保效果正常,并根据实际情况调整代码和样式。希望这篇文章对您有所帮助,祝您在 WordPress 中实现令人满意的导航效果!


0

精彩评论

暂无评论...
验证码 换一张
取 消